Her thesis: "Artificial intelligence (AI) represents a profound turning point because it fundamentally changes the relationship between humans, knowledge, and access to the world - not only technically, but also culturally, epistemologically, and socially. It opens up new access to knowledge and leads to its multiplication and democratization: AI systems make information readily available - often without the need for traditional reading or in-depth prior knowledge. This fundamentally changes how we think, learn, and understand, while also promoting a new form of individualized thinking - which can also be exemplified in spiritual belief. What's more, machines now generate meaning - texts, images, arguments - where previously only human expertise was required. This has long-term consequences for education, science, politics, and religion."
